    Boosting domestic energy efficiency through accurate consumption data collection

    Abstract
    Domestic user behavior shapes overall power consumption, necessitating the development of systems that analyze and help foster energy efficient behavior. The most important step in the process is the collection and management of comprehensive data on end-user power consumption behavior. This paper presents an appliance-based energy data collection system for domestic households. It revolves around the concept of micro-moments, which are short-timed and energy-based events that form the overall energy behavior of the end-user. The system comprises sensing modules for recording energy consumption, occupancy, temperature, humidity, and luminosity storing recordings on a database server. Sensing parameters were tested in terms of connection stability and measurement accuracy. High stability and accuracy benchmarks have been reached with future work focused on deploying the system for multi-users in addition to enhancing overall data security and integrity. 2019 IEEE.
